The next Dead by Daylight update is coming, adding Ringu’s Sadako, who Western audiences will know as The Ring, as the new assassin. Over 30 DLCs are now available for Behavior Interactive’s asymmetrical horror game, doubling the content available at launch. So, is it time for the sequel? Dead by Daylight creative director Dave Richard confirmed in an interview with The Loadout that there are no plans for a new Dead by Daylight game.
Dead by Daylight has been around for six years, and we asked Richard how many updates the original game would take and if the studio plans to release a full Dead by Daylight 2.
“Dead by Daylight was built as a project and a team to be supported for as long as possible,” says Richard. “If there are gamers and a growing community supporting it, it makes sense for us to continue updating and supporting the title rather than moving on to the sequel. Over the years, with huge overhauls visuals of maps and characters, with effort and knowledge, it is possible to update a title in better ways to support it even longer.
While there are no plans for a sequel to Dead by Daylight, it looks like Richard and his team are planning to update the game with new content in the coming years, and this new update from Sadako is just the latest DLC from the team. †
Sadako will be added to Dead by Daylight’s roster of iconic killers on March 8, and Yoichi, who survived alongside her, will be remembered as a child in Ringu’s original films. However, it is now fully developed.
